What Are the Essential Features to Look for in a Gaming Monitor Collection?

Essential features for a gaming monitor collection include high refresh rates (minimum 120Hz, preferably 144Hz or higher), low response times (1-5ms), resolutions from Full HD to 4K depending on your rig, and support for adaptive sync technologies like G-Sync or FreeSync. Panel types matter too—IPS for color accuracy, TN for speed, and VA for contrast. Detailed considerations:

  • Refresh Rate: Higher rates ensure smoother gameplay, vital in competitive gaming.

  • Response Time: Quicker response reduces motion blur and ghosting.

  • Resolution: Choose based on GPU power; 1080p for budget, 1440p/4K for high-end.

  • Panel Type: IPS provides vibrant colors, TN panels excel in speed, VA panels for better contrast.

  • Adaptive Sync: Helps eliminate screen tearing and stuttering.

  • Connectivity: Multiple ports (HDMI, DisplayPort, USB) for versatility.

  • Ergonomics: Adjustable stands and VESA mount compatibility for comfort.

How Do Different Panel Technologies Affect Gaming Monitor Performance?

Different panel types impact gaming experience substantially:

  • IPS (In-Plane Switching): Offers superior color accuracy and viewing angles; ideal for immersive gaming with rich visuals.

  • TN (Twisted Nematic): Provides the fastest response times but suffers from poorer color reproduction; preferred by competitive gamers prioritizing speed.

  • VA (Vertical Alignment): Best for deep blacks and contrast; suitable for dark-room gaming setups but has slower response times.

Which Gaming Monitor Specifications Best Suit Various Gaming Genres?

The best gaming monitor specs depend on your primary gaming genres:

Genre Recommended Refresh Rate Response Time Resolution Panel Type
FPS Shooters 144Hz+ 1-2ms 1080p-1440p TN or IPS
RPG/Adventure 60-120Hz 4-5ms 1440p-4K IPS or OLED
Racing/Sim 120Hz+ 2-4ms 1080p-1440p VA or IPS
Strategy/MMO 60-75Hz 4-5ms 1080p-1440p IPS

Why Is Refresh Rate So Important in a Gaming Monitor Collection?

Refresh rate determines how often the image updates per second on the screen; higher refresh rates (120Hz, 144Hz, or 240Hz) mean smoother motion and less blur. For fast-paced gaming genres like FPS or racing, a high refresh rate is critical to gain an edge by providing fluid visuals and reducing input lag. Are Higher Resolutions Always Better for Gaming Monitors?

Not always. Higher resolutions like 1440p or 4K offer sharper, more detailed images but require powerful graphics cards to maintain high frame rates. If your setup cannot handle high FPS at 4K, a 1080p or 1440p monitor with a high refresh rate may provide better smoothness and responsiveness. How Can Adaptive Sync Technologies Improve Your Gaming Monitor Experience?

Adaptive sync technologies such as NVIDIA G-Sync and AMD FreeSync dynamically adjust the monitor's refresh rate to match the GPU’s frame output, eliminating screen tearing and minimizing stutter and input lag. This produces smoother gameplay and improves visual fidelity. What Are the Benefits of OLED in Gaming Monitors Compared to LCD?

OLED monitors deliver superior contrast, true blacks, and vibrant colors due to their self-emissive pixels. This makes games more immersive and visually striking, especially in dark scenes. They also have faster response times than most LCDs. When Should You Consider Ultrawide or Curved Gaming Monitors in Your Collection?

Ultrawide and curved monitors enhance immersion by expanding peripheral vision and creating a more natural viewing curve that minimizes distortion. These models are excellent for RPGs, simulations, and multitasking gamers but might not be ideal for competitive FPS due to the ultrawide aspect potentially impacting crosshair and UI positioning.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: What refresh rate is best for casual versus competitive gaming?
Casual gamers benefit from 60-75Hz, while competitive players need 144Hz or higher for smoother gameplay.

Q2: Does higher resolution always mean better gaming experience?
Only if your GPU can deliver high frame rates at that resolution; otherwise, prioritize refresh rate over resolution.

Q3: What is the advantage of IPS panels for gaming?
IPS panels offer better color accuracy and viewing angles, ideal for immersive games and content creation.

Q4: Can I use an OLED gaming monitor for everyday tasks?
Yes, OLED displays provide excellent image quality for gaming and multimedia tasks, though some prefer LCDs for brightness in well-lit rooms.
